Stu Pollard is producing with Open Heart's Scott Shea and Emily Cline ("Morning"), who's also attached to star.
Story centers on an African-American foster child taken in by a couple whose twin daughters have drowned.
Bohjalian also penned "Midwives" and "Skeletons at the Feast."
Schaumburg wrote the feature film "Tennessee," opening today in Los Angeles for a one-week run to qualify for Academy consideration. Vivendi Entertainment has acquired all U.S. rights to the pic, which will be released nationally in March.
